The California Assembly passed changes on Monday to a contentious bill that would crack down on school vaccine exemptions, taking action as protesters spent hours loudly chanting outside the office of Gov. Gavin Newsom and blocking key entrances to the state Capitol.
California already has some of the nation’s tightest childhood immunization laws, allowing doctors to excuse children , either temporarily or permanently, from some or all vaccinations if there is a medical reason.The bill’s supporters have alleged that a handful of doctors are writing unnecessary exemptions, prompting lawmakers to introduce SB 276 to create state oversight of the process.
On Monday morning, three women were detained for blocking the garage entrance to the Capitol, which is used by lawmakers as protests continued outside the statehouse.“SB 714 did not make the underlying bill better; in many respects it made it much worse,” said Leigh Dundas of the opposition group Advocates for Physicians’ Rights.
